Attempt follow path for 'Children are our Future'
authorLiza Carvelli <liza@carvel.li>
Sun, 23 Jun 2024 13:41:29 +0000 (15:41 +0200)
committerLiza Carvelli <liza@carvel.li>
Sun, 23 Jun 2024 13:41:29 +0000 (15:41 +0200)
QuestPaths/Endwalker/AetherCurrents/Garlemald/4232_Children Are Our Future.json
QuestPaths/Endwalker/MSQ/C-MareLamentorum/4402_A Taste of the Moon.json
QuestPaths/Endwalker/MSQ/H-6.1/4533_Restricted Reading.json

index e877317863fa2cfa5b06dd732c89a705b0b03da9..048f2a595d7f94bdfd74ed1d77fb7fff335a859c 100644 (file)
             "Z": -668.9708
           },
           "TerritoryId": 958,
-          "InteractionType": "Instruction",
-          "Comment": "Follow Azure-haired Boy"
+          "InteractionType": "Interact",
+          "DialogueChoices": [
+            {
+              "Type": "YesNo",
+              "Prompt": "TEXT_AKTKZD008_04232_SYSTEM04232_Q1_000_001",
+              "Yes": true,
+              "$": "This prompt is only shown if you fail the first attempt"
+            }
+          ]
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 148.87286,
+            "Y": 10.5,
+            "Z": -674.6158
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"Position": {
+            "X": 129.07327,
+            "Y": 10.499999,
+            "Z": -675.6929
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o"
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 100.27427,
+            "Y": 10.5,
+            "Z": -668.4484
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"Position": {
+            "X": 121.80121,
+            "Y": 10.5,
+            "Z": -668.12524
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false
+        },
+        {
+          "Position": {
+            "X": 88.11899,
+            "Y": 10.8,
+            "Z": -647.2713
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 55.128044,
+            "Y": 10.799999,
+            "Z": -632.78925
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"Sprint": false,
+          "Mount": false,
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"Position": {
+            "X": 68.38609,
+            "Y": 10.799999,
+            "Z": -630.82086
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 42.153065,
+            "Y": 10.8,
+            "Z": -625.0765
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"Sprint": false,
+          "Mount": false,
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"Position": {
+            "X": 72.18486,
+            "Y": 10.799999,
+            "Z": -617.59485
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 60.43399,
+            "Y": 10.799999,
+            "Z": -600.4008
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"Sprint": false,
+          "Mount": false,
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 55.30184,
+            "Y": 10.8,
+            "Z": -598.927
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"Sprint": false,
+          "Mount": false,
+          "StopDistance": 50,
+          "NpcWaitDistance": 3
+        },
+        {
+          "Position": {
+            "X": 43.088688,
+            "Y": 10.8,
+            "Z": -617.3753
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false,
+          "DelaySecondsAtStart": 8
+        },
+        {
+          "DataId": 1040635,
+          "Position": {
+            "X": 21.752983,
+            "Y": 10.5,
+            "Z": -589.2936
+          },
+          "TerritoryId": 958,
+          "InteractionType": "WaitForNpcAtPosition",
+          "Sprint": false,
+          "Mount": false,
+          "StopDistance": 50
         },
         {
           "DataId": 1040636,
             "Y": 10.5,
             "Z": -589.3187
           },
-          "StopDistance": 1,
+          "StopDistance": 4,
           "TerritoryId": 958,
-          "InteractionType": "WalkTo"
+          "InteractionType": "WalkTo",
+          "Sprint": false,
+          "Mount": false,
+          "DelaySecondsAtStart": 5
         }
       ]
     },
index 2e52163ef9c50cfa677e682bbe9d3712e50d06dd..f63ae0581c784c5deb5ee3984f4ff59e883af307 100644 (file)
           },
           "TerritoryId": 959,
           "InteractionType": "Interact",
+          "DelaySecondsAtStart": 2,
           "Comment": "FIXME Auto-playing quests seems to get stuck here/do nothing"
         }
       ]
index f4355ad699fe40a86cdce2efcae8c3b825f949a4..32c693fde20ca82e52c91eda4128ba69007378de 100644 (file)
           "Fly": true,
           "SkipIf": [
             "FlyingLocked"
-          ],
-          "Comment": "TODO Verify; there's some weird shenanigans happening with navmesh not moving to coords 'below' it"
+          ]
         },
         {
           "DataId": 2012847,